Chelsea’s deadline day signing Denis Zakaria has suggested Liverpool tried to sign him this summer

Chelsea’s deadline day signing Denis Zakaria has claimed his agent told him that Liverpool were interested in securing his signature before he put pen to paper with the Blues.

It was common knowledge that the Merseyside club were keen on bringing in a midfielder in the last transfer window, and throughout the summer they were linked with a whole host of names, with the most intense speculation reserved for the futures of Dortmund’s Jude Belingham and the former Sporting man Matheus Nunes.

In the end, the Reds ended up bringing in Arthur Melo from Juventus on a 1 year loan deal, but the Brazilian is yet to show any kind of spark in a Liverpool shirt.

However, Chelsea’s new midfielder has revealed that Jurgen Klopp actually held interest in bringing in the 25 year-old.

 “It all happened very quickly. I didn’t know a move to Chelsea was possible until six hours before the end of the transfer window.”,  Zakaria said to the Swiss news outlet, Blick.


“I packed my things and waited for the contract to be signed. I then did the medical check in Turin and it went through. It was very close.”

Speaking on Liverpool's interest in him, Zakaria stated: “I heard that from my agent, but in the end it was Chelsea, and I think I’ll be happier in England than in Turin.”

Zakaria’s loan move to the West London side was the final signing of Chelsea’s extremely busy summer that saw them have the most expensive transfer window of all time, where they spent over £250 million on incomings.

Their new owner, Todd Boehly, showed serious ambition by bringing in the likes of Marc Cucurella, Raheem Sterling and Kalidou Koulibaly, just to name a few.

However, it remains to be seen whether their new manager Graham Potter is able to find a way to get the most out of Denis Zakaria and the rest of the Blues’ summer signings.
